Which theory of government claims that the king connects the heavens and the earth?

Geography
2 answers:
Anna35 [415]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

Divine Right Theory

Explanation:

  • The divine right theory is the is to the rule of the man by the man and the idea that kings and queens were mandated by and only accountable to god and thus are not subject to the general laws.

What city state was located on Peloponnese?
loris [4]

The city state located on Peloponnese was Sparta.

Sparta was the only city state located on the southernmost part of Greece, on Peloponnese. It is one of the two best known city states along side Athens, and it was always one of the two strongest ancient Hellenic city-states.

Sparta though was not like the other city-states of the Hellenic world. While all others were developing some form of partial democracy, where orientated toward trade, science, Sparta was the total opposite. Sparta was ruled by a monarch. All the healthy boys were trained to serve the military and that was their only job in their lives. Most of the hard work was done by slaves. The women had role in the household but also the same rights as the men. The society was mostly striding toward self-sustaining, resembling and ancient type of socialism in a way.

What physical process could geographers track with an arrow on a flow- line thematic map?
Oliga [24]
<span>Flow maps show how objects move between different areas. They are a type of thematic map, which look at a particular theme or topic. Flow maps often represent movement of goods or weather processes. A physical process that is commonly represented on and tracked by such maps is wind patterns.</span>
